Formation
Dacitic magma is formed by the subduction of young oceanic crust under a thick felsic continental plate. Further, the Oceanic crust is hydrothermally altered as quartz and sodium are added.
Basanite is a fine-grained, hard rock that forms when bits of lava shoot out of volcanoes.
